Steel Battle Ax
Probably Prussian,
Beautifully crafted weapon,
26” from tip of blade to end of haft,
Heavy steel with semicircular wootz steel blade, engraved birds at base
and inlaid gold borders alongside edges.
Blade is counterbalanced by iron bull’s head w/ approx. 70% of original gold wash,
The iron haft has detailed inlaid silver wire decorations along entire length w/stylized gold washed bird capping the head.
Concealed iron spike at base can be unscrewed & withdrawn.
This is a wonderful weapon of highest quality steel and craftsmanship.

Rare Winchester Lee bayonet
8 1/2" single edge w/double stopped fuller
Cross guard marked "Winchester Repeating Arms Co.", leather scabbard missing, originally finished in arsenal bright
15,000 issued to Marines
in service at start of Spanish American War, Philippines and Boxer Rebellion - saw much hard use
Countless of the original production were lost while being shipped on the Maine when it sank.
Original condition with the exception it is no longer bright, no pitting, no cracks in the wood,
Extremely rare, Very difficult to find in this condition.
